News & Blogs
News and Events
Latest From Our Blogs
AWS closes several cloud services to new customers
Amazon Web Services has closed new customer access to several of its cloud services including the AWS Cloud9...
Node.js unveils experimental TypeScript support
Node.js v22.6.0, the newest version of the popular JavaScript runtime, has just been released with experimental...
Microsoft Teams offers more for developers
Microsoft is, at heart, a platform company. Once a product gets big enough (millions of users across thousands of...
How to use FluentValidation in ASP.NET Core
To preserve the integrity, consistency, and security of application data, you should ensure that your application...
Google unveils Flutter GPU API, Dart updates
Google has unveiled updates to its Flutter cross-platform development tool and the accompanying Dart language...
Ahead-of-time class loading proposal would speed Java startups
Java application startup times would be improved by making classes of an application instantly available, under a...
What is Google Cloud’s generative AI evaluation service?
Google Cloud has introduced a new service inside its AI platform Vertex AI to help enterprise users ascertain whether...
What generative AI can do for sysadmins
With any mention of generative AI and AI in general, we need to be clear that our goals should be to make people’s...
Full-stack development with Java, React, and Spring Boot, Part 3
In the first part of this tutorial, we created a Todo application with a React front end and a Spring Boot back end....
JetBrains updates IDEs, improves AI assistant
JetBrains has unveiled the 2024.2 updates to its family of JetBrains IDEs and its JetBrains AI Assistant. The updates...
Is efficiency on your cloud architect’s radar?
I’ve been in so many meetings over the years and asked the question that nobody can answer: How are we measuring the...
Visual Studio Code 1.92 improves debugging experience
Microsoft has released Visual Studio Code 1.92, a new version of the company’s popular code editor that improves the...
GitHub Copilot: Productivity boost or DORA metrics disaster?
Imagine a world where measuring developer productivity is as straightforward as checking your fitness stats on a...
Python scores its highest rating in Tiobe index
Python has scored its highest rating ever, 18.04%, in Tiobe’s index of programming language popularity for August...
11 reasons the new JavaScript isn’t like the old JavaScript
In 1995, a small group of programmers with big dreams launched JavaScript. It was going to be called Mocha or...
Turning AI hype into reality
The clouds can’t stop spending on AI, even if their customers are starting to question their own investments. Such...
A developer’s guide to the headless data architecture
The headless data architecture is an organic emergence of the separation of data storage, management, optimization,...
Small language models and open source are transforming AI
It seems to be common practice in the IT industry to use the word “lean” to describe processes that need to be more...
Google adds Gemini to BigQuery, Looker to help with data engineering
Google Cloud is adding its generative AI-based chatbot Gemini into its fully-managed data analytics service BigQuery...
Google Cloud adds graph processing to Spanner, SQL support to Bigtable
Google Cloud has updated its fully managed distributed SQL database service Spanner to add graph processing...